Job 9:18

Simplificado — Traducción al Español Moderno

Traducido por Verse Made Simple Editorial
KJV ORIGINAL
He will not suffer me to take my breath, but filleth me with bitterness.
Cercano al original. Español claro y moderno.
✦ SIMPLIFICADO

Ni siquiera me deja recuperar el aliento, sino que me llena de amargura.

⚡ EN RESUMEN

Job siente que Dios no le da descanso y solo le trae sufrimiento.

📚 Contexto Histórico

In the Book of Job, which is set in the ancient Near East, Job is a righteous man enduring extreme suffering after losing his wealth, family, and health as part of a divine test. He's responding to his friend Bildad by lamenting how God seems to overwhelm him without relief, using this verse to describe his suffocating pain and bitterness. This reflects the broader biblical exploration of innocent suffering and God's sovereignty in the face of human anguish.
